Understanding CFW Oil Seals Their Importance and Applications


Oil seals, often referred to as fluid seals, play a crucial role in machinery and automotive applications. One specific type, the CFW (Continuous Filtration Wheel) oil seal, is vital for ensuring the longevity and efficiency of various equipment by preventing leaks of oils and fluids. This article will explore the composition, functionality, significance, and applications of CFW oil seals.


Composition and Design


CFW oil seals are typically made from durable materials such as rubber or synthetic polymers, designed to withstand extreme temperatures and pressures. The seal's structure usually comprises a circular elastomeric body with a metal casing that provides support and rigidity. The inner lip of the seal is designed to wipe along the rotating shaft, creating a tight seal that prevents leakage while allowing for the smooth operation of machinery.


The design of CFW oil seals is innovative, incorporating features that enhance their performance. For example, some models may include a spring that applies constant pressure to the lip, ensuring a consistent seal even as the shaft rotates at varying speeds. Additionally, the continuous filtration aspect refers to the seal's ability to keep contaminants out of the oil reservoir while maintaining optimal fluid levels.


Functionality


The primary function of CFW oil seals is to contain lubricants, such as oil, within a specific area of machinery or an engine, thereby ensuring efficient operation. By preventing the escape of oil, these seals help maintain the necessary lubrication for moving parts, reducing friction and wear. Furthermore, they prevent external contaminants, such as dust, dirt, and moisture, from entering the system, which could compromise performance and lead to premature failure.


In applications where high speed and varying temperatures are present, the optimal functionality of CFW oil seals can significantly impact the operational efficiency of equipment. For instance, in automotive engines, these seals ensure that oil remains where it is needed for lubrication, cooling, and cleaning.

Importance


The importance of CFW oil seals cannot be overstated. Their ability to prevent leakage not only enhances the operational efficiency of machines but also contributes to safety. Oil leaks can lead to hazardous conditions, including fire risks and environmental pollution. By containing lubricants within specified areas, CFW oil seals help avert such risks, promoting safer work environments.


Moreover, the economic impact of using effective oil seals is significant. Reduced leakage means lower oil consumption, decreasing the need for frequent top-ups and minimizing operational costs. Investing in high-quality seals enhances the longevity of machinery, reducing maintenance needs and downtime.


Applications


CFW oil seals are widely used across various industries, including automotive, aerospace, manufacturing, and construction. In the automotive sector, they are integral components in engines, transmission systems, and differentials, where they prevent oil leaks and maintain pressure. In aerospace applications, oil seals are critical for ensuring the reliability and safety of components subjected to extreme conditions.


In manufacturing, CFW oil seals are utilized in a variety of machines, including pumps, motors, and gearboxes. Their ability to keep lubricants contained and contaminants out ensures seamless operations, contributing to the overall efficiency of production processes. Similarly, in construction machinery, these seals help maintain the functionality of hydraulic systems, which rely on fluid integrity for optimal performance.
